Potential Hot Tub Fire Dangers
While no cause has been released for the fire in Columbia county, experts share that the most likely cause could be faulty wiring. Frayed or exposed wires are always dangerous, but a nearby water source (like a hot tub), can spell disaster:
If the electrical connections are not properly installed or if the wiring becomes frayed or damaged over time, it can create a dangerous situation. Water and electricity do not mix, so any moisture that comes into contact with faulty wiring can lead to a short circuit and potential fire.
The issue can also be with the hot tub itself, as was shown with a 2018 recall of hot tubs that posed a fire risk from their UV generator. Another company issued a recall in 2024 due to an issue with the tub's water pump (below).
